Hello There

Wondered if anyone has managed to get the EV Admin console working on a WIndows 7 workstation, I have tried but when I run the installer it come up as an un-supported Operating System. Is Windows & going to be supported in EV8 SP3 ? or will we have to wait for the next full release.

VAC...... The certification

VAC......

The certification guys are currently aiming to test/certify the VAC in the EV 8 SP 4 timeframe against Windows 7.  There are other items higher up the list unfortunately.

It might be possible to run the install with the XP comptability mode (ie on the properties of running setup.exe), or in XP-mode (ie in the virtual environment that Windows 7 allows)

I do agree with Rob with the

I do agree with Rob with the Outlook Add-in. I have been using it for the past couple monthes and have not had any problems with the EV Outlook Add-in
Now as far as the VAC goes this is obviously not supported install but I do have the 8.0 SP3 VAC installed on a Windows 7 workstation. I did have issue with the SP2 VAC but the SP3 does install with no problems. As stated by Rob it is not targeted to be officially until the SP4 time frame.

Hi all, I was able to install

Hi all,

I was able to install VAC on WIndows 7 Enterprise. I had to run Setup in Compatibility mode (Windows XP). I have not had any problems as yet. But I will update you guys if I encounter any issues.
